WATCH: Mob Clashes With Memphis Police Near Beale Street

Todd’s new book makes an important addition to your library — Culture Jihad: How to Stop the Left From Killing a Nation. Available right now at

Radio station KWAM The Mighty 990 obtained disturbing video showing an angry mob clashing with Memphis police officers. The incident occurred near Beale Street. Police did not explain what caused the initial disturbance. The video shows several people in the crowd physically confronting officers. The crowd later dispersed when officers on horseback arrived. What’s disturbing is that the progressive Memphis City Council refuses to provide officers the resources they need to keep the city safe. What’s even more outrageous is that Beale Street is one the most heavily protected streets in the city.